Dataset Summary
A comprehensive dataset of Linux file operation commands extracted from Gumroad technical documentation and system administration contexts. Each record represents a natural language instruction paired with its corresponding bash command execution in JSON format, complete with rich metadata about the operating environment, security context, and operational parameters.

Dataset Structure
Data Fields
Each record contains:
instruction (string): Natural language task description
output (object): Structured JSON command with:
tool: Bash utility name (find, tar, cp, mv, etc.)
action: Always "json"
args: Command arguments and execution parameters
metadata: Environmental context including persona, OS, cloud provider, security level
Sample Record
json
{
"instruction": "find all files modified in the last 24h in directory '/backup/agriculture-ml-cloud-5366'. Include file modification timestamps in the output. Environment: development, Security: NONE",
"output": {
"tool": "bash",
"action": "json",
"args": {
"command": "find /backup/agriculture-ml-cloud-5366 -type f -mmin -1440 -exec stat -c '%n %y' {} \\;",
"timeout": 30,
"validate": true
},
"metadata": {
"persona": "backup_admin",
"os": "CentOS 7",
"cloud": "Alibaba Cloud",
"environment": "development",
"security_level": "NONE",
"project": "agriculture-ml-cloud-5366"
}
}
}
